$3,014,170,389,176,410 is a lot of money
$3 Quadrillion is a lot of money, yet clearly one person believes they deserve this much because that is the amount that they are seeking in damages from the federal government over damage from the failure of levees and flood walls following the Aug. 29, 2005, hurricane. The total number — $3,014,170,389,176,410 — is the dollar figure so far sought from some 489,000 claims and this is the price tag that victim have put on the suffering from the damges caused by Hurricane Katrina.
